  2. 5. The distinction between GGD, GCS, GCK, MNS power circulation cupboard. GGD is various from the various other 3 because it is a fixed kind, while GCK, GCS, and MNS are all drawer kind button cupboards. Each outlet unit of them is independent and also each circuit will certainly not impact each other. GCS is a brand-new generation of drawer type button cabinet designed by Senyuan Company in the mid-90s with referral to ABB's MNS cupboard kind. The main framework resembles MNS, with the major bus bar behind. The distinction from MNS is that the cabinet component makes use of a 20mm module (MNS is 25mm); the cabinet embraces a press system, which makes the operation easier and also flexible. The MNS cabinet can be operated both sides, and a solitary closet can hold 36 loopholes (with 1/4 cabinets) at a lot of, while the GCS can be approximately 22. The material made use of in the MNS cupboard is aluminum-zinc layered, totally assembled structure, no post-processing (galvanizing) is needed. The horizontal busbars of MNS and GCS are divided from the front left cabinet device as well as the front right cable television electrical outlet compartment with dividings. Their upright busbars are put together in flame- retardant plastic useful boards to be extra trusted. The difference is that GCS can only have 1/2 cabinet at least, MNS has 1/4 cabinet, MNS drawer has another interlocking mechanism, and GCS just has the switch itself.
